2. More Availability and Flexibility
Sheriff’s deputies in Oklahoma are not always available and have strict scheduling. However, a process server in Oklahoma works regardless of time. They can serve the documents in the evening or on the weekend, increasing the chances that they will serve the defendant on time.

5. Detailed Documentation and Proof of Service
A process server in OKC provides detailed information about their service, i.e., timestamps, affidavits, and GPS tracking. Most court cases require complete details, such as whether process servers served the defendant on time. Sheriff’s deputies do not provide enough service details, making process servers more reliable.
